Running a music school is deeply fulfilling. You get to witness confidence bloom with every new chord, see shy students grow into stage performers, and pass down a legacy of creativity. But behind the scenes? It’s often a cacophony of logistics, cancellations, and time-stealing admin.
If you're a music school owner juggling scheduling, payments, teacher availability, and parent communication—while trying to maintain your school’s reputation and soul—you’re not alone. The truth is, many small music schools run into the same problem: you can’t scale chaos.
But with the right systems in place, you can grow without sacrificing what makes your studio special.
Music school owners wear a lot of hats. And while your programs may run beautifully, the business side often feels like an offbeat rhythm.
Here are a few pain points that might sound familiar:
Endless rescheduling and late cancellations that leave instructors idle and income lost.
Managing instructor availability across private lessons, group classes, and rotating schedules.
Chasing payments from busy parents or forgetting to invoice at all.
No-show students or families who forget their lesson time.
Wasting hours on repetitive tasks like emailing reminders or tracking attendance manually.
No clear insight into which classes are growing and which are draining resources.
These inefficiencies don’t just waste time—they create stress, erode professionalism, and make it harder to grow.

If you’re ready to regain control, deliver a better experience for students and parents, and free yourself from repetitive admin work, these tips will help you start tuning up your school’s systems:
Stop the email ping-pong over lesson times. Let students (or parents) book and manage their own sessions through an online system that reflects real-time availability.
Pro Tip: Enable waitlists for popular slots so no time is wasted.
Pike13 Solution: Use Pike13’s website widget to offer real-time booking that syncs with instructor calendars and lesson types—right from your website.
You can’t fill a last-minute cancellation if you don’t know about it in time.
Pro Tip: Automate your cancellation windows and build-in consequences (like forfeited sessions) to reduce last-minute no-shows.
Pike13 Solution: Pike13 allows you to create and enforce cancellation windows, giving you control over your time.
Nothing kills your momentum like chasing down checks. It’s time to make billing seamless.
Pro Tip: Offer recurring memberships or packages with automatic billing. Let clients pay online with multiple methods.
Pike13 Solution: Pike13 supports flexible billing, multiple payment methods, and customizable memberships / lesson plan packages that make collecting revenue a non-issue.
Student stops showing up? Instructor always running late? Don’t rely on memory.
Pro Tip: Digitally track every session and use reporting to spot trends in attendance and instructor performance.
Pike13 Solution: With Pike13, attendance logs are automated, helping you catch small issues before they become big ones.
Parents want updates. You want your time back.
Pro Tip: Automate confirmation emails, reminders, and follow-ups.
Pike13 Solution: Pike13 lets you send automated emails for everything from class reminders to payment confirmations—keeping everyone informed without adding to your workload.
Busy families need convenience. Give them control over their own experience.
Pro Tip: Offer a self-service mobile app where they can check schedules, book, cancel, and pay.
Pike13 Solution: The client-facing Pike13 mobile app empowers families to manage their own schedules and payments—with less back-and-forth for you.
